MORAVIAN’S BRAD BODINE & LANGSTON ROSS RANKED IN NCAA DIVISION III STATISTICS

INDIANAPOLIS, IN --- The Moravian College football team has two players ranked in the fourth NCAA Division III statistical rankings of 2009 through games of September 27th, and the Greyhounds are ranked in the top 50 in one team category.

Senior defensive back Brad Bodine (Mt. Bethel, PA/Bangor HS) is tied for 27th in the nation in interceptions with an average of 0.75 per game.  Bodine, pictured at right, has intercepted three passes with 15 return yards, and he had two interceptions last week versus Johns Hopkins University.

Freshman running back Langston Ross (Bethlehem, PA/Liberty HS) is 40th in the country in kickoff returns, averaging 27.17 yards per return.  Ross, pictured at left, has returned six kickoffs for 163 yards this season with a long return of 52 yards versus McDaniel College.

Moravian is 35th in the nation in kickoff returns with an average of 23.55 yards per return on 20 kickoff returns this season.

The Greyhounds will return to action on Saturday, October 3rd in a Centennial Conference game versus Dickinson College.  Kickoff is slated for 1:00 p.m. at Rocco Calvo Field in Bethlehem.
